Are any of these breeds considered "heavy" breeds?

Here are the weights for the breeds listed by Spotted Cow - taken from the same source:

Andalusians 5.5 lbs
Anconas 4.5 lbs
Leghorns 4.5 lbs
Polish 4.5 lbs
OEG 4 lbs

While some people refer to them as "standards", they are all in the "Large Fowl" Class of chickens. The APA doesn't break chickens down by Light, Medium or Heavy weights. They are not all considered to be dual purpose.

Large Breeds of Ducks and Geese are broken down into Light, Medium and Heavy.
